Man Steals Register From Orland Park Restaurant: Police
It happened on Aug. 10, according to police.

ORLAND PARK, IL — A man broke into a restaurant in town and stole a register last week, the Orland Park Police Department said.
According to police, on Aug. 10, a man seen on video pried a door open and entered an unnamed restaurant in Orland Park. The man "helped himself to a register" before he ran out through the rear door of the facility, police said.
On Monday afternoon, Lieutenant Wayne Lee told Patch that police are still investigating the incident, and nobody has been taken into custody. Lee did not disclose which restaurant the burglary occurred at, or if any money was in the register.
